Every e-commerce website must include a purchase page as it is the last obstacle for customers to overcome. Nonetheless, a number of components may irritate consumers, which might result in abandoned carts and decreased revenue. To increase overall sales performance, it is essential to comprehend these components and use conversion rate optimization best practices to solve them. This article examines six crucial purchase page elements and discusses how to improve them in order to reduce user friction. Difficult or Protracted Checkout Procedure A difficult or drawn-out checkout procedure is one of the most frequent sources of friction on the purchase page.
